Clarence "Herk" E. Hurtubise
The Tonawanda News
NORTH TONAWANDA —
Clarence "Herk" E. Hurtubise, age 83, of North Tonawanda, passed away on November 1, 2012 at Buffalo General Hospital. Mr. Hurtubise was born on July 16, 1929 in North Tonawanda, son of the late Clarence and Marguerite (nee Sommer) Hurtubise.
Mr. Hurtubise was a US Army Veteran serving during the Korean War. He was a graduate of RIT and the University of Houston. Mr. Hurtubise was owner of Your Type Printing in North Tonawanda. He was a member of St. Jude the Apostle Parish in North Tonawanda, where he served as a Eucharist minister. Clarence served as president and on the board of directors for various organizations through out the area.
Mr. Hurtubise is survived by his loving wife of 56 years, Margaret "Midge" Mary (nee Spencer) Hurtubise; devoted father of Kenneth (Deborah), Stephen (Sharon), Michael Hurtubise, Betsy Jackson, Patricia Geist and Nancy (Wyatt) Yee; brother of Donald (Barbara), Douglas (Sandy), Joseph (Barbara) and Daniel (Shirley) Hurtubise; proud grandfather of 15.
